Quilt, Eagle Pattern


this is a quilt with an eagle pattern. I found it on the Metropolitan museum of Art website http://www.metmuseum.org/works_of_art/collection_database/american_decorative_arts/quilt_eagle_pattern/objectview.aspx?page=61&sort=0&sortdir=asc&keyword=&fp=1&dd1=1&dd2=0&vw=1&collID=1&OID=10014424&vT=1

what drew me to this piece was the eagle in the middle with all the various border patterns that surround it. this piece is also symmetrical, which i found to be very cool. there are some elements of line including implied line, in-between the blue zigzag and the beige colored triangles that are more in the center. in-between these two is a blank space, but i feel as if the mind is forcing me to see another set of pattern there, even though there technically isn't.
